What drives donation value

Pickup trucks hold their value remarkably well, often outperforming sedans in the resale market. This is especially true for popular models like the Ford F-150 and Toyota Tacoma, which can still fetch between $3k and $6k at auction, even with high mileage. Considerations such as overall condition, maintenance history, and whether the truck has a tow package can significantly impact its appraisal value. Trucks that have maintained their DPF/DEF compliance will also be more appealing in the used market. If your truck is a classic workhorse in good condition, it’s poised to attract a higher donation value—potentially exceeding $5k.

What paperwork do I need to donate my truck?
You’ll need to fill out a simple donation form, and if your truck's value exceeds $5k, ensure to complete IRS Form 8283 Section B for appraisal requirements.
Can I receive a tax deduction for my truck donation?
Yes! You can receive a tax deduction based on the fair market value of your truck. Remember to check IRS guidelines for vehicles exceeding $500 or $5k.
